Machine-Driven Cannabis Gathering Solutions

The burgeoning cannabis industry is facing escalating labor challenges, prompting a surge in the development of heavy-duty, automated gathering solutions. These advanced processes are designed to handle the demanding physical tasks associated with cannabis cultivation, significantly reducing reliance on manual labor and boosting overall output. Automated technology now includes sophisticated vision units to identify mature plants, precisely cutting and collecting the valuable flower. Moreover, these systems often incorporate automated trimming and drying capabilities, further streamlining the post-harvest process and ensuring consistent product grade. Early adopters are seeing improved yields, reduced operational costs, and a more sustainable strategy to cannabis cultivation, although the high initial capital remains a significant hurdle for some cultivators.
